Paraschos appointed new Xanthi boss

Georgios Paraschos is the new Xanthi head coach, the club have confirmed.

Watch LIVE GREEK TV including full GREEK SPORTS coverage with Go Greek TV! 

Xanthi confirmed the news with this following statement:

“Xanthi FC announces the signing of a contract with Georgios Paraschos. He returns to Xanthi after nine years. His assistant will be Panagiotis Goutsidis.”

Xanthi did begin the season under the leadership of Kiko Ramirez, but after initially starting the campaign with surprise victories against AEK and Panathinaikos, the team subsequently fell horribly out of form and the Spanish manager paid the price. Xanthi currently occupy fifth place of the Super League with 19 points from 13 matches.

Paraschos, 67, was most recently the Asteras Tripolis head coach until June 2019. The veteran manager previously managed Xanthi in two seperate spells. 

Xanthi will play against AEK at home next week in the Super League.
